Buckingham Palace: Prince Philip Taken to Hospital

FILE - In this July 27, 2012 file photo, Britain's Prince Philip, the Duke of Edinburgh attends the Opening Ceremony at the 2012 Summer Olympics. Buckingham Palace said Wednesday, Aug. 15, 2012 that the queen's husband, Prince Philip, has been taken to a Scottish hospital as "a precautionary measure." (AP Photo/Jae C. Hong, File)

LONDON (AP) -- Buckingham Palace says the queen's husband, Prince Philip, has been taken to a Scottish hospital as "a precautionary measure."

The palace says the 91-year-old Duke of Edinburgh was taken to Aberdeen Royal Infirmary. It did not give details of his condition Wednesday.

Philip was hospitalized for five days in June with a bladder infection.
